I refer to the $70 million contract awarded to Maritime Constructions Pty Ltd for harbour dredging announced in a media release from the Minister for Ports on the 19 of October 2022, and I ask: (a) how many employees does Maritime Constructions Pty Ltd maintain permanently in Western Australia; (b) did any companies headquartered in Western Australia submit tenders or applications for the project; (c) if yes to (b), how many; and (d) if yes to (b), what parameters of the Maritime Constructions Pty Ltd tender resulted in it being successful?
AnswerView source ↗
Answered
14 February 2023
Responded by
Leader of the House representing the Minister for Ports
Response time
9 days
(a) 26.
(b)-(c) One.
(d) It met all tender requirements.
